Surface Area Material Options Summary



When considering surface area material options for a pickleball court, it is necessary to review aspects such as toughness, player grip, and maintenance requirements. The selection of surface product substantially impacts the playing experience and overall longevity of the court.


One preferred option is asphalt, recognized for its sturdiness and cost-effectiveness. Asphalt surfaces supply outstanding grip for players, making it a recommended option for pickleball courts. Nevertheless, routine maintenance, such as crack fixings and resurfacing, is needed to maintain the surface in leading problem.


Another common selection is concrete, offering a smooth and regular playing surface. While concrete courts are very resilient and need minimal maintenance contrasted to asphalt, they can be severe on gamers' joints due to their firmness (illinois pickleball court contractor). To minimize this, players commonly use cushioned floor coverings or acrylic layers to improve shock absorption

Performance and Player Experience Effect

Offered the fundamental relevance of resilience and maintenance in selecting the perfect surface material for a pickleball court, the subsequent focus shifts towards evaluating how different materials impact the efficiency and total experience of gamers on the court. The surface area product of a pickleball court plays a vital function in figuring out the speed of play, sphere bounce, and player movement. For example, supported surface areas like polyurethane deal shock absorption, minimizing joint stress and fatigue throughout play, boosting gamer comfort and prolonging suit endurance. On the other hand, more difficult surfaces such as asphalt or concrete give faster sphere speed yet might result in increased gamer tiredness and higher danger of injury due to their unforgiving nature. In addition, structure and grip degrees vary amongst surface products, impacting player grip, footwork, and overall game control. An equilibrium between rate, shock Check This Out absorption, and player safety and security is vital when considering the efficiency and player experience influence of different surface area materials for pickleball courts.


Budget-Friendly Surface Area Product Solutions



What cost-efficient surface you can try here area product choices are offered for those looking to develop pickleball courts without compromising quality? When considering budget-friendly services for pickleball court surfacing, one viable option is asphalt.


Another cost-effective solution is making use of post-tensioned concrete. This kind of concrete is enhanced with high-strength steel ligaments, giving included toughness and fracture resistance. Post-tensioned concrete offers a lasting surface that calls for marginal maintenance, making it a useful choice for those looking to stabilize expense and high quality.


Additionally, premade interlocking floor tiles can be an affordable alternative for pickleball court surfacing - illinois pickleball court contractor. These floor tiles are simple to install, call for very little preparation work, and supply excellent grip for players. While not as customizable as various other materials, interlacing floor tiles offer a quick and cost-effective way to develop a pickleball court without compromising performance
